Squad changes have been plentiful among Premier League big guns even at this relatively early stage of the summer transfer window. Manchester United are in the midst of a major revamp after a troubling first season under Ruben Amorim, which has left a number of high-profile players facing the axe as new names are brought in.
Liverpool have come flying out of the blocks with deals for Florian Wirtz and Jeremie Frimpong now formally signed off, and Milos Kerkez set to follow. Arsenal, Chelsea and Newcastle United chiefs are all hard at work scouring the market for opportunities, while Manchester City appear to have taken their foot off the gas during the Club World Cup.
